Sodium Di (2-ethylhexyl) Sulfosuccinate is perhaps best known as the laxative docusate.

However the main use of Sodium Di (2-ethylhexyl) Sulfosuccinate is as a surfactant for which it finds common use in personal-care and household-care products, often under the name Aerosol-OTs.
It is unusual in that it is able to form microemulsions without the use of co-surfactants, and Sodium Di (2-ethylhexyl) Sulfosuccinate has a rich variety of aqueous-phase behavior including multiple liquid crystalline phases.

Methods and uses of Sodium Di (2-ethylhexyl) Sulfosuccinate:

Cotton wool dyeing:

2g/l of Sodium Di (2-ethylhexyl) Sulfosuccinate is heated from room temperature to 95℃, 20 min dehydration, then rolling drift after cooling, cleaning, dechloridation.

Cotton wool desize:

Cotton wool is pretreated at 20℃ for 5 min, then other additives can be added.
It is heated to 80-90℃ in 20-30 min, and is treated for 45 min.
When cotton shell is removed, it can be dyed.
The preferred dosage is 2-3g/l.

Cotton wool desize, bleach and dyeing:

The direct or active dye which is oxidant tolerance is selected.
The method is the same as cotton wool desize, dyeing is added directly.

Scouring of adhesive:

Addition of Sodium Di (2-ethylhexyl) Sulfosuccinate in scouring of adhesive can reduce 2 h and decrease damage to silk.

Usage of Sodium Di (2-ethylhexyl) Sulfosuccinate in asbestos:

For froth asbestos, the preferred dosage of Sodium Di (2-ethylhexyl) Sulfosuccinate is 10-15% of asbestos.
For dustless asbestos, the preferred dosage of Sodium Di (2-ethylhexyl) Sulfosuccinate is 15-20% of asbestos.

Usage of Sodium Di (2-ethylhexyl) Sulfosuccinate in tanning:

For dry tanning, Sodium Di (2-ethylhexyl) Sulfosuccinate is usually mixed with jfc, and the preferred dosage is 0.5-1.0%.
For tanning additives, the preferred dosage of Sodium Di (2-ethylhexyl) Sulfosuccinate is 10%.

Sodium Di (2-ethylhexyl) Sulfosuccinate is an anionic surfactant.
Furthermore, Sodium Di (2-ethylhexyl) Sulfosuccinate has properties of rapid penetration, homogeneity, wetting, emulsification and better frothing.
Sodium Di (2-ethylhexyl) Sulfosuccinate is intolerant with strong acid, strong alkali, heavy metals and reductant.

Sodium Di (2-ethylhexyl) Sulfosuccinate is soluble in water, lower alcohol, benzene, ccl4 and kerosene oil solvents.
Sodium Di (2-ethylhexyl) Sulfosuccinate is milk white, pH (1% water solution) is 5.0-7.0.

Sodium Di (2-ethylhexyl) Sulfosuccinate can penetrate rapidly and homogeneously, and has good effect at temperature lower than 40℃ and pH 5-10.
The treated fabric is stable even temperature acidic and alklic condition changed.
Sodium Di (2-ethylhexyl) Sulfosuccinate is widely used in textile and dyeing, pesticide emulsification, tanning and mineral separation.
